更新 .github/workflows/BuildImage.yaml

main
落雨宸 2023-07-22 19:03:04 +08:00
parent 91327b312c
commit 29b7a3ff7d
1 changed files with 1 additions and 6 deletions

View File

@ -38,12 +38,9 @@ jobs:
- name: Install Git - name: Install Git
run: | run: |
apk add --no-cache git apk add git
- name: Clone Repo - name: Clone Repo
run: | run: |
rm -rf /tmp/build
mkdir -p /tmp/build
cd /tmp/build
git clone $REPO_PROTOCOL://$REPO_CLONE_USERNAME:$REPO_CLONE_PASSWORD@$REPO_ADDR . git clone $REPO_PROTOCOL://$REPO_CLONE_USERNAME:$REPO_CLONE_PASSWORD@$REPO_ADDR .
- name: Login to Docker Registry - name: Login to Docker Registry
@ -52,12 +49,10 @@ jobs:
- name: Build Image - name: Build Image
run: | run: |
cd /tmp/build
docker build -t $IMAGE_NAME . docker build -t $IMAGE_NAME .
- name: Push Image - name: Push Image
run: | run: |
cd /tmp/build
docker push $DOCKER_PUSH_ADDR docker push $DOCKER_PUSH_ADDR
- name: Logout - name: Logout